While the best restaurants in Paris compose the undisputed pantheon of traditional French gastronomy, today’s culinary scene tells a far more dynamic story. The city’s food identity has transformed into a vibrant tapestry where classic techniques meet global influences and innovative concepts.
That might mean slurping beef Phố for lunch, then dining on seasonal small plates at a chef’s counter by evening. From time-honored institutions that have perfected their craft over generations to boundary-pushing newcomers redefining Parisian dining, our selection highlights the extraordinary range of experiences that make this city a paradise for food lovers.

How we choose the best restaurants in Paris
Every restaurant on this list has been selected independently by Condé Nast Traveler editors and reviewed by a local contributor who has visited that restaurant. Our editors consider both high-end and affordable eateries, and weigh stand-out dishes, location, and service—as well as inclusivity and sustainability credentials. We update this list as new restaurants open and existing ones evolve.
